WebOlivine is the primary mineral component in mantle rock such as peridotite and basalt. It is characteristically green when not weathered. The chemical formula is (Fe,Mg) 2 SiO 4. As previously described, the comma between iron (Fe) and magnesium (Mg) indicates these two elements occur in a solid solution. WebFigure 3.5. 5: Limonite, hydrated oxide of iron. After carbonates, the next most common non-silicate minerals are the oxides, halides, and sulfides. Oxides consist of metal ions covalently bonded with oxygen. The most familiar oxide is rust, which is a combination of iron oxides (Fe 2 O 3) and hydrated oxides.
